Hometown Holidays Main Street Station by Little House Needleworks.

I absolutely loved stitching this. It only took a couple of weeks.

I used all of the called for DMC threads and used my own hand dyed tea coffee stained 28ct Evenweave.



I added the border as I'm thinking of putting them on canvas i just wanted to add something to the edge.

Started: 26.10.17
Finished: 05.10.17
Fabric: Hand dyed tea coffee stained 28ct Evenweave.
Threads: DMC 221, 869, 950, 3022, 3023, 3031, 3052, 3828 and Ecru.
